Record number: 6, Textual support number: 1 CONT
Skimming refers to the capture of account information from the magnetic stripe of a debit or credit card for the purpose of making a counterfeit copy. 3, record 6, English, - skimming
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 2 CONT
Data skimming refers to reading the personal information on an electronic chip without the knowledge of the bearer. ... The chip in the Canadian ePassport must be held within 10 centimetres of an ePassport reader to be read. Also, the data on the chip cannot be accessed until the machine-readable zone on page 2 has first been read, which means that the passport book must be open. It is therefore extremely unlikely that the data stored on the chip could be read, or skimmed, without your knowledge. 2, record 6, English, - skimming
